INVENTORY PURCHASE PROCESS

Reserves and Large Block Of Stocks Are Maintained

Depending Upon The Orders And Contracts The Order For The inventory or Raw Materials Is Given

Just On Time Inventory Order Is Also Followed – To Avoid Inventory Carrying Cost

Back Up Suppliers – If Delay In Regular Supply

Local Vendors & Suppliers – In Order To Reduce The Inventory Transportation Cost

Have To Book The Orders For The Raw Materials Min 2 Days Before The Delivery Date (For Normal Suppliers)

20 % Payment Have To Be Made In Advance For The Purchase Of Raw Materials

RELATIONSHIP MARKETING

They continuously keep in contact with their repeat customers and keep them inform about the latest designs and new arrivals in the various categories and varieties of furniture’s.The furniture stores keep them updated with the latest fashion and trends in the furniture’s through their customers by asking them what they want and they fulfill their demand either by manufacturing or importing that furniture.
